Honda Accord - clunking noise

I own a 2008 Honda Accord 4-dr, 39K miles. I haven't had the factory wheels on the car since I purchased it in 2008. I have 20 inch custom wheels on it. Recently I got two new tires installed and tires balanced and aligned. Since then, I hear a clunking noise - or something that sounds like it's slipping. It occurs when I put my foot on the gas after coming to a complete stop and it also occurs when I'm driving (no foot on the break, but the gas).

Thoughts about what could be causing the noise?
